mysqlmullif

导读:
MySQL是一种开源的关系型数据库管理系统,被广泛应用于Web应用程序开发中 。在实际应用中,我们经常需要进行多表查询以获取更加详细的数据信息,这时就需要使用到MySQL的多表查询功能——MySQL Multif 。
本文将为大家介绍MySQL Multif的基本语法和使用方法 , 并通过示例代码演示其具体操作流程 。
【mysqlmullif】1. 连接多个表
使用MySQL Multif可以连接多个表,以获取更加详细的数据信息 。连接多个表的语法如下所示:
SELECT 表1.字段1, 表1.字段2, 表2.字段1, 表2.字段2 FROM 表1, 表2 WHERE 表1.字段 = 表2.字段;
其中 , "表1"和"表2"分别表示要连接的两个表,"字段"则表示要连接的字段名 。
2. 内连接
内连接是指只返回两个表中有匹配数据的行 。内连接的语法如下所示:
SELECT 表1.字段1, 表1.字段2, 表2.字段1, 表2.字段2 FROM 表1 INNER JOIN 表2 ON 表1.字段 = 表2.字段;
其中,"INNER JOIN"表示内连接,"ON"后面跟着的是连接条件 。
3. 左连接
左连接是指返回左表中所有行和右表中匹配的行 。左连接的语法如下所示:
SELECT 表1.字段1, 表1.字段2, 表2.字段1, 表2.字段2 FROM 表1 LEFT JOIN 表2 ON 表1.字段 = 表2.字段;
其中,"LEFT JOIN"表示左连接 。
4. 右连接
右连接是指返回右表中所有行和左表中匹配的行 。右连接的语法如下所示:
SELECT 表1.字段1, 表1.字段2, 表2.字段1, 表2.字段2 FROM 表1 RIGHT JOIN 表2 ON 表1.字段 = 表2.字段;
其中 , "RIGHT JOIN"表示右连接 。
总结:
MySQL Multif可以帮助我们连接多个表 , 以获取更加详细的数据信息 。不同类型的连接可以根据实际需求进行选择 。在使用时需要注意语法的正确性 , 并确保连接条件的准确性 。

    推荐阅读